Abstract

A process for pretreating biological feedstocks for hydroconversion in a fixed-bed reactor. A feed stream having free fatty acids, fatty acid esters, or combinations thereof is contacted with a citric acid solution. The biological feedstock is separated from the aqueous solution to efficiently produce a pretreated biological feedstock substantially absent of metals and phosphorus.

Claims (22)

1 . A process for pre-treating biological feedstocks for hydroconversion comprising the steps of:

(a) providing a biological feedstock stream containing free fatty acids, fatty acid esters, or combinations thereof;

(b) contacting the biological feedstock stream with an aqueous acid solution; and

(c) separating an aqueous phase to yield a pre-treated biological feedstock having an ash content less than about 100 wppm.

2 . The process of claim 1 wherein the biological feedstock comprises animal fat and yellow grease.

3 . The process of claim 1 further comprising the step of:

filtering the biological feed stock stream.

4 . The process of claim 1 wherein the acid is citric acid.

5 . The process of claim 4 wherein the concentration of the citric acid solution is at least 0.5 wt. %.

6 . The process of claim 1 wherein the acid is sulfuric acid, phosphoric acid, hydrochloric acid, nitric acid, acetic acid, or carbonic acid.

7 . The process of claim 1 further comprising the step of:

feeding the pre-treated biological feedstock to a hydroconversion unit.

8 . The process of claim 7 wherein the hydroconversion unit includes a fixed-bed reactor.

9 . The process of claim 8 wherein the fixed-bed reactor converts pre-treated biological feedstock to hydrocarbons.

10 . The process of claim 1 wherein the ash content of the biological feedstock is reduced by at least 90%.

11 . The process of claim 1 wherein the pretreated biological feedstock having an ash content less than about 80 wppm ash.

12 . The process of claim 1 wherein the pre-treated biological feedstock having an ash content less than about 50 wppm ash.

13 . The process of claim 1 wherein the total metals and phosphorus of the pretreated biological feedstock is less than about 40 wppm

14 . The process of claim 13 wherein the metals include calcium, iron, potassium, magnesium, and sodium.

15 . The process of claim 1 further comprising the steps of:

providing a plurality of contacting steps; and

providing a plurality of separating steps.
